The Rise of Robotics in Commercial Kitchens


Robots are finding their place in kitchens, performing tasks ranging from food preparation to cooking and cleaning. The adoption of robotics in foodservice industry offers numerous benefits:


  • Increased Efficiency: Robots can perform repetitive tasks faster and with greater precision, reducing preparation time.
  • Consistency: Automated systems ensure uniformity in food quality, crucial for maintaining brand standards.
  • Safety: Robots can handle hazardous tasks, minimizing risks to human staff.


An example is a national fast-food chain deploying burger-flipping robots, resulting in reduced wait times and consistent product quality across locations. As robotics trends in foodservice continue to evolve, expect more widespread adoption of these innovations.


Automated Kitchen Equipment and Smart Systems


The integration of automated kitchen equipment with smart systems is revolutionizing foodservice operations. These systems can monitor inventory levels, predict maintenance needs, and even suggest menu adjustments based on ingredient availability. The benefits include:



  • Resource Optimization: Automated systems help reduce waste by optimizing ingredient usage and storage.
  • Energy Efficiency: Smart systems can adjust energy use, reducing utility bills and environmental impact.
  • Operational Insights: Data collected by these systems provide insights into operational efficiencies and customer preferences.


For instance, a restaurant chain using smart refrigeration can prevent food spoilage by receiving alerts about temperature fluctuations, thereby maintaining food safety and reducing waste.


Automated Ordering Systems: Enhancing Customer Experience


Automation isn't just about back-of-house efficiency; it also plays a crucial role in front-of-house operations. Automated ordering systems, including kiosks and mobile apps, are enhancing customer interactions by:



  • Reducing Wait Times: Customers can place orders quickly and easily, reducing lines and improving service speed.
  • Personalization: These systems can suggest menu items based on past orders, creating a personalized dining experience.
  • Data Collection: Capture valuable customer data to refine marketing strategies and menu offerings.


A successful example is a leading coffee chain that implemented a mobile ordering app, significantly reducing in-store congestion and boosting sales during peak hours.


AI and Machine Learning in Foodservice Operations


The integration of AI in foodservice operations is transforming how businesses analyze and respond to data. AI technologies can predict trends, optimize supply chains, and enhance customer service. Key applications include:



  • Predictive Analytics: AI can forecast demand, helping to optimize inventory and reduce waste.
  • Supply Chain Optimization: Machine learning algorithms improve logistics, ensuring timely delivery of fresh ingredients.
  • Enhanced Customer Service: AI-driven chatbots provide instant support, improving customer satisfaction.


One example is a catering service using AI to predict event attendance, allowing for precise ingredient ordering and minimal food waste, demonstrating the potential of foodservice automation solutions to streamline operations.


Future Trends in Kitchen Robotics and Automation


Looking ahead, the future trends in kitchen robotics and automation are set to redefine the foodservice industry. Innovations on the horizon include:


  • Collaborative Robots (Cobots): Designed to work alongside humans, enhancing productivity without replacing jobs.
  • Advanced Food Preparation Systems: Robotics capable of more complex culinary tasks, expanding automation beyond basic cooking.
  • Seamless Integration: Systems that integrate with existing technology for a more cohesive operational environment.


As these technologies mature, operators will find new opportunities to enhance efficiency, reduce costs, and improve customer satisfaction, leading to a more sustainable and profitable future.
